When Trust is Broken: What Qualifies as Medical Malpractice?
Medical malpractice takes place when a healthcare provider differs the approved standard of treatment, which discrepancy leads to injury to a client. It's not nearly enough that a bad end result occurred; the focus depends on whether the medical care professional acted negligently or incompetently.
Some typical circumstances consist of:
- A delayed diagnosis that aggravates a person's problem
- Surgery done on the incorrect website
- Wrong drug dosage or prescription
- Birth injuries resulting from improper prenatal care
In these situations, verifying negligence includes showing that a clinical requirement was breached, which violation triggered direct damage. This isn't always easy-- and that's where a proficient supporter is available in.

Individual Rights: More Than Just a Legal Concept
As a client, you have rights-- and those civil liberties are not optional. They're the foundation of safe and honest medical therapy. One of the most important civil liberties is the right to informed authorization. This means you need to be completely enlightened regarding the possible dangers and advantages of any therapy or procedure before it takes place.
You also deserve to timely and qualified care, the right to ask concerns, and the right to obtain truthful solutions. When any one of these rights are endangered, and injury results, it ends up being an issue worth investigating.

From Doubt to Action: What to Do If You Suspect Malpractice
If you believe that you or an enjoyed one has been a target of medical malpractice, it can be hard to know where to start. One of the most essential action is to trust your reactions. If something feels off, you have every right to ask concerns and look for a second opinion.
Start by collecting all your medical records and recording your experience. Jot down days, names of clinical service providers, and the information of discussions and therapies. This information can become important in constructing a case.
Next, speak with an attorney that concentrates on clinical oversight or injury law.
